What makes a great Glendale barbershop

An excellent Glendale barbershop equilibriums skill and friendliness. The skill item displays in the surfaces you can see from throughout the room: a neck line cleaned up snugly yet not carved raw, a discolor that climbs up in even rank, scissor work that leaves movement without flyaways. I like to enjoy how the barber establishes prior to the initial snip. A tidy terminal, guards in order, fresh neck strip, and a cape without hair clinging from the last client tell you criteria matter.

Hospitality is greater than tiny talk. In Glendale, where you hear Armenian, Spanish, and English in the exact same conversation, social fluency matters. A barber that inspects pronunciation of your name, that confirms whether you favor a completely dry cut or shampoo, who asks if you are expanding the top out for a certain reason, creates trust fund. I when rested next to a father and child in a Montrose shop, both with thick, bumpy hair. The barber explained just how he would certainly keep bulk on the child's crown so his cowlick would certainly hold shape, then offered the daddy a slightly longer taper to match a new set of thick-rimmed glasses. 2 heads, 2 approaches, five mins of consultation that conserved months of grow-out.

Understanding solutions and practical pricing

Walk into a barbershop in Glendale CA and you commonly see a food selection with haircuts, beard trims, straight razor shaves, head cuts, and occasionally enhancements like shade camouflage for mixing grey or a quick face. Many have tiered rates between pupil, junior, and master barbers. In this part of Los Angeles Area, you can expect a men's hairstyle to land roughly between 35 and 80 bucks depending upon track record and detail work. Scissor-only cuts fad greater. Beard solutions often tend to vary from 15 to 30 for a trim and line-up, and 35 to 60 for a hot towel cut with full preparation and aftercare. Combo deals, like cut and beard, generally save around 10 to 15 percent compared with a la carte.

Kids' cuts are often a few dollars less costly, however not constantly. A youngster that needs client, precise scissor job can take as long as an adult and occasionally more. Senior prices, if offered, sit near the bottom of the array. Note the add-ons: hair shampoo, black mask, nose wax, or neck cut with a razor. I take notice of how these exist. Clear prices at the chair, not a shock at check out, reveals respect.

Beware of the too excellent to be real deal. If a complete razor shave is valued at a number that hardly covers disposables and hot towels, another thing is being hurried. A correct cut takes time. The towel must sit enough time to soften follicles, not simply swing past your face.

Getting the cut you in fact want

Communication beats motivation photos every time, however you can make use of both well. When I train customers on speaking barber, I damage it into simple items: length, form, change, texture, and maintenance. State just how you wear your hair everyday and just how much time you spend on it. Reference cowlicks, persistent swirls, or a part that refuses to relocate also under a hat. If you bring a photo, describe what you such as. Is it the rigidity at the holy place, the fullness on top, or the tidy neckline?

Here is a tight, sensible sequence to comply with the very first time you sit with a brand-new barber in Glendale:

    Start with way of life in one sentence: your job dress code, health club practices, and how typically you design your hair. Point to trouble areas on your head: crown, temple dents, or low hairline. Call any previous concerns like cumbersome sides at week two. Define the discolor or taper in guard numbers or loved one terms: skin to 1 on the sides, mid discolor that begins just over the brow, or a low taper that just cleans up the edges. Describe the top by length and structure: leave 2 fingers on top, include light appearance with point cutting, or keep it scissor-clean for a side part. Clarify upkeep: you intend to return every 3 weeks, or you want it to grow out perfectly for six.

The barber will equate that right into a plan. A good one in Glendale will additionally check whether you fit with a straight razor for line-ups. In California, barbers make use of straight razors with non reusable blades. If your skin is reactive, claim so. They can swap to trimmer-only describing and readjust aftercare.

Beard work, line-ups, and the art of the shave

Glendale's barbershop society values beard craft. An appropriate beard trim is sculpture. The barber reviews growth patterns, cheek density, jawline, and how the mustache mixes. Among the most effective beard saves I have seen taken place in a tiny shop near Adams Hillside. A customer had actually been free-handing in the house, carving the cheek as well reduced and leaving a sharp shelf under the jaw. The barber did not attempt to attract a razor-straight new line. He softened the reduced edge, let the cheeks creep higher with a month of development, and used a warm towel and lightweight balm to lower irritation. 3 check outs later, the beard looked purposeful instead of salvaged.

If you schedule a warm towel shave, anticipate split prep: warm towels, pre-shave oil or lotion, lather worked with a brush, with-the-grain pass, a 2nd warm towel, throughout or against the grain only if your skin endures it, after that a great towel and a comforting, alcohol-light aftershave. If a barber pressures you into against-the-grain passes on delicate skin, claim no. A close, irritation-free shave defeats a sandpaper-smooth coating that rasps for two days.

Home treatment issues. In Glendale's completely dry air, a beard oil with lighter service provider oils like grapeseed or jojoba will soak up faster than hefty castor blends. If you use a mask day-to-day or work in dirty settings, clean the beard with a gentle cleanser and condition a couple of times weekly. Over-washing strips oils and makes the beard bristle.

Hygiene, licensing, and The golden state standards

California requires barbers to hold a state certificate. It is issued by the Board of Barbering and Cosmetology. A barbershop has to post licenses where customers can see them. In method, this could be at the front workdesk or on a wall near the stations. If you do not see them, ask. The tone of the feedback informs you a lot. Any type of hesitancy around cleanliness is a red flag.

Tools that touch skin ought to be cleansed and decontaminated properly. Clippers and leaners get sprayed with an EPA-registered anti-bacterial in between clients. Razors use single-use blades that are changed at the chair. Combs spend time in a barbicide container. Neck strips and capes maintain skin from touching textile. I check little ideas: is the barber cleaning clippers and then right away filching them, or are they established on a tidy floor covering? Are towels piled in a confined closet or subjected near a hectic sidewalk? None of this is fussy. It is the standard for secure grooming.

Special situations: youngsters, seniors, and sensitive scalps

Kids need perseverance more than cartoon capes. A seasoned Glendale barbershop will certainly avoid humming a cowlick level on a youngster, given that it pops up harshly in images. They keep much more length and blend into development patterns. With seniors, slim hair benefits from scissor work and minimal clipper aggressiveness on the crown. A soft taper and calculated texturizing can add the look of thickness without exposing scalp.

If your scalp is sensitive or you have seborrheic dermatitis, inform the barber upfront. They can make use of hypoallergenic items, miss aftershaves heavy in alcohol, and recommend a medicated shampoo to utilize in the house in between gos to. For any person with moles or bumps, a cautious barber will certainly decrease on the neck line and behind the ears where skin grabs occur.

When a cut goes wrong and how to recover

Even amongst pros, not every cut lands perfectly. Maybe the discolor rests more than you desired, or the top lost too much weight. Glendale sunshine does not conceal errors. The solution depends upon what went awry.

If the fade is too high however clean, request for a much longer leading style that leans right into the comparison for two weeks, after that change to a low taper to reset the canvas. If the top is as well brief, focus on shape. A distinctive, ahead plant expands handsomely from a short top. Prevent asking for dense texture on hair that has actually already been aggressively factor cut. It will fray. Usage lighter product, allow the hair relax, and plan a check-in at week three for weight balancing.

For beard lines cut also low on the cheek, stop shaving the line. Cut mass only and improve a soft, higher angle that tracks the natural gradient. Expect a month of development to restore the canvas. An experienced Glendale barbershop can map that plan and maintain you presentable throughout the repair.

What is the 3 2 1 rule for haircuts?

The 3 2 1 rule is a clipper guard guideline for men’s haircuts. It usually means using a number 3 guard on top, number 2 on the sides, and number 1 around the edges. This creates a tapered, clean look. It is commonly used for basic short hairstyles.

Is it illegal to cut hair at home in California?

In California, cutting hair for compensation at home without a valid barber or cosmetology license is illegal. Licensed barbers or cosmetologists can provide services in approved settings. Home services without a license may result in fines or penalties. Personal haircutting for friends or family is allowed if not for payment.
